"Icelandic," a lithograph from the "Types of Nationalities" series produced by the Kinney Brothers Tobacco Company in 1890, depicts a man with a long white beard in a dark coat, praying on a hassock. The card's text provides a humorous verse about a stereotypical Icelandic man in Reykjavik. These collectible cards were included in cigarette packs as a promotional tool, providing a glimpse into the societal views of nationalities in late 19th-century America. The image, printed in vibrant colors, showcases the Kinney Brothers' artistic style, known for its distinctive approach to portraiture.
